This position is responsible for providing quality weldments to standards.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ities

The essential functions include, but are not limited to: -

  • Follows all applicable policies and procedures
  • Required to work overtime schedule as requested to meet production needs based on established overtime procedures
  • Fabricates and welds product to production expectations
  • Read, interpret and execute to engineering drawings of weldments
  • Understand AWS (American Welding Society) weld symbols
  • Weld using standard work sequence
  • Qualify in GMAW (Gas Metal Arc Welding), FCAW (Flux Core Arc Welding), 2F/2G (Horizontal Welding), 3F/3G (Vertical/Uphill Welding), 4F/4G (Overhead Welding)
  • Use oxygen/propylene flame straightening/cutting
  • Use rigging and cranes for movement of weldments
  • Use andon for identification of variance from standard work
  • Be available to assist in other areas as needed
  • Participates in activities and exercises in support of the Caterpillar Production System (CPS) – 5S, kaizen, etc.

Physical Demands

  • Must be physically mobile with ability to sit, stand, bend, squat, twist, reach, climb, and walk
  • Must be able to work at heights and comply with facility fall-protection requirements
  • Must be able to lift, push, pull, and carry up to 35 lbs & wear welding helmet with PAPR
  • Must be able to perform the above physical demands for extended periods of time

Work Environment

Subject to indoor and outdoor environmental conditions, exposure to occasional temperatures below 32 degrees or above 100 degrees

Qualifications Requirements

  • Minimum of 12 months of welding experience in an industrial/manufacturing environment or possess a welding certification from an accredited college or institution
  • Intermediate level of proficiency of reading and interpreting blueprints and layout weld stations to produce defect free work
  • Basic understanding of safety requirements in a manufacturing environment
  • Ability to read and communicate effectively both oral and written
  • Basic computer knowledge - Basic knowledge of hand tools and their proper application
  • Basic knowledge of measuring devices
  • Intermediate knowledge of blueprint/engineering drawings
  • Basic math functions - add, subtract, multiply, and divide; ability to use metric measurements
